The cheapest way to get from Lake Boga to Melbourne is to train which costs $10 - $26 and takes 5h 50m.
The fastest way to get from Lake Boga to Melbourne is to drive which takes 3h 38m and costs $55 - $85.
No, there is no direct bus from Lake Boga to Melbourne. However, there are services departing from Murray Valley Hwy and arriving at Southern Cross Coach Terminal/Spencer St via Bendigo Station/Railway Pl.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 5h 7m.
No, there is no direct train from Lake Boga station to Melbourne station. However, there are services departing from Swan Hill Station and arriving at Southern Cross Station via . The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 5h 50m.
The distance between Lake Boga and Melbourne is 335 km. The road distance is 318.2 km.
The best way to get from Lake Boga to Melbourne without a car is to bus and train which takes 4h 42m and costs $11 - $35.
It takes approximately 4h 42m to get from Lake Boga to Melbourne, including transfers.
Lake Boga to Melbourne bus services, operated by V-Line Buses, depart from Murray Valley Hwy station.
Lake Boga to Melbourne train services, operated by V/Line, depart from Swan Hill Station.
The best way to get from Lake Boga to Melbourne is to train which takes 5h 50m and costs $10 - $26.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s $4 - $45 and takes 5h 7m.
What companies run services between Lake Boga, VIC, Australia and Melbourne, VIC, Australia?
V/Line operates a train from Swan Hill Station to Southern Cross Station twice daily. Tickets cost $10–15 and the journey takes 4h 38m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Murray Valley Hwy to Southern Cross Coach Terminal/Spencer St via Bendigo Station/Railway Pl in around 5h 7m.
